Picking the Right Configuration
Before you begin adding products to your cart, you should identify which setup fits your cooking area design and your household's consuming practices.
Popular Fridge Configurations
- French Door: Features two narrow doors for the Fridge Buy Online section with a freezer drawer at the bottom. This is excellent for large items like pizza boxes and supplies simple access to fresh groceries.
- Side-by-Side: Provides vertical storage for both the freezer and fridge. This is ideal for those who desire simple access to frozen products without flexing down.
- Top-Freezer: The timeless "budget-friendly" model. These are usually more energy-efficient and offer more functional interior space per square foot.
- Bottom-Freezer: Similar to French door however generally includes a single door for the fridge. Great for those who choose eye-level fresh food storage.

The "Measure Twice, Buy Once" Rule
Step the height, width, and depth of your designated fridge alcove. Crucially, determine your doorways, corridors, and stairwells. Even if the fridge suits the kitchen area, it is worthless if it can not physically go through your front door. Always leave an extra inch or 2 on all sides for ventilation and to permit the doors to swing open fully.
2. Confirm Delivery Policies
When purchasing online, shipment is the most crucial obstacle. Check the following:
- Threshold vs. Room-of-Choice: Does the company leave it on your deck, or will they position it in your kitchen?
- Installation/Haul Away: Does the cost include the elimination of your old appliance? Numerous merchants use this as a paid add-on.
- Examination Period: Understand how long you have to report shipping damage (dents, scratches, or non-functional parts).
3. Inspect for Energy Efficiency
Refrigerators are one of the couple of home appliances that run 24/7. Picking an Energy Star ® certified model can substantially minimize your month-to-month utility costs. Take a look at the "Yellow EnergyGuide" label offered on the product page to see estimated annual operating expense.
Aspects That Influence Your Choice
When browsing online, it is easy to get sidetracked by expensive visual functions like fingerprint-resistant stainless-steel or artisan ice-maker functions. However, keep these practical priorities in mind:
- Capacity Needs: As a general guideline, a family of 2 requires about 15-- 18 cubic feet of area. For every extra person, include 2-- 3 cubic feet.
- Ice and Water Dispensers: Do you need a devoted water line? Examine your home's facilities. If you don't have a plumbed water line, try to find models with internal water tanks.
- Smart Features: If you are a hectic parent or a tech enthusiast, consider Wi-Fi-enabled refrigerators that enable you to see inside by means of an app or send notifies if the door is left ajar.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How do I know if the fridge will fit through my doors?A: Most online sellers offer "product dimensions" and "packaged measurements." Examine your corridor width and compare it versus the packaged dimensions to make sure the shipment team can navigate it into your home.
Q2: What is the advantage of a "Counter-Depth" fridge?A: A counter-depth fridge is created to sit flush with your cabinets, removing the bulky look of a basic fridge that sticks out past the counter edge. It produces a high-end, custom kitchen aesthetic.
Q3: Should I purchase a prolonged warranty?A: Refrigerators are complicated makers with compressors and electronic control boards. If you are purchasing a high-end model with many "clever" functions, a prolonged service warranty is typically a wise financial investment for comfort.
Q4: How long should I wait to plug in a brand-new fridge?A: Most manufacturers suggest waiting 4 to 24 hours before plugging it in after shipment. This permits the coolant (refrigerant) to settle after the unit has been tilted or moved during transport.
Q5: Can I return a fridge if I change my mind?A: Appliances are infamously difficult to return due to shipping logistics. Always inspect the seller's "Restocking Fee" and "Return Policy" before buying. Lots of shops only accept returns if the system is malfunctioning or unopened.
